The surname 'Broers' is a common surname found in various countries around the world. It is believed to have originated as a patronymic surname, meaning it was derived from the name of an ancestor. In this case, 'Broers' is likely derived from the given name 'Broer', which is a Dutch form of the name 'Brother'.
In the Netherlands, 'Broers' is a relatively common surname, with an incidence of 2914. This suggests that there are many individuals with this surname living in the country. The surname likely has a long history in the Netherlands, dating back many generations.

Although the surname 'Broers' is most commonly found in the Netherlands, it has also spread to other countries around the world. In Germany, there are 614 individuals with the surname 'Broers', indicating that the name is present in the country but is not as common as it is in the Netherlands.
In the United States, there are 578 individuals with the surname 'Broers', suggesting that the name has been carried overseas by immigrants from the Netherlands. Similarly, in Belgium, there are 387 individuals with the surname 'Broers', indicating that the name has a presence in the country.
Other countries where the surname 'Broers' is found include Australia (245), France (52), Luxembourg (42), South Africa (39), Canada (32), England (20), New Zealand (14), Brazil (10), Norway (7), Scotland (6), Bahrain (4), Switzerland (3), Sweden (3), Argentina (2), Spain (2), Suriname (1), Thailand (1), Venezuela (1), Austria (1), Denmark (1), Ecuador (1), Indonesia (1), Isle of Man (1), Oman (1), Philippines (1), Poland (1), Saudi Arabia (1), and Singapore (1).
